When the People Stayed Home

2020 proved to be a year no one saw coming. Between the public health emergency, closing of businesses and schools and stay-at-home orders, families were thrust into unfamiliar routines and lives were turned upside down. Grown-ups and children alike were faced with navigating brand-new ways of life. But even in the midst of all the uncertainty, what 2020 also provided was an opportunity; to reconnect, to slow down and to appreciate the things and the people that matter the most in our lives. This is a story of creating a new normal. A story of finding gratitude, of being thankful, and of reconnecting in a time it was needed the most.
